The work of Robert Klippel challenges the distinction between natural and mechanical forms. An other-worldly light is cast on this portrait by David Moore, revealing Klippel at work in his studio. Interactivity allows the user to learn more about Robert Klippel, as well as two of the artifacts featured in the studio environment. >> www.portrait.gov.au/gallery/portmnth/oct02/index.html

Andy Thomas, Australia’s only astronaut, is the subject of the National Portrait Gallery’s latest commission by photographic artists Montalbetti and Campbell. With audio references to 2001: A Space Odyssey, make sure you have your volume up before you check it out at www.portrait.gov.au/andy.htm

Developed for Forrester Communications, the Federal Lobbyists website provides information and resources to parties interested in lobbying to Federal Government. The Federal Lobbyists directory can be ordered via the site and registered members can download updates to the directory from a password protected area.
